Plumbing vent covers and vent boots are small roof components, but they can create big leak problems when damaged. During Springfield hailstorms, plastic covers may crack, rubber boots may split, metal caps may dent, and flashing around roof penetrations may loosen.
Quick answer:
Yes, hail can damage plumbing vent covers, rubber boots, flashing, and seals. Even small damage around roof penetrations can lead to leaks.

Why Plumbing Vents Are Leak-Prone Areas
Every pipe that passes through the roof creates an opening. Vent covers, boots, flashing, and sealants help keep rainwater out of that opening.
How Hail Damages Vent Covers
Hail may crack plastic covers, dent metal caps, split rubber boots, or loosen flashing. These problems are often hard to see from the ground.

Why Small Vent Damage Can Cause Big Problems
A tiny crack near a roof penetration can let water reach decking, insulation, drywall, or attic framing after future rain.
Signs of Possible Vent Cover Damage
Look for ceiling stains, damp attic insulation, cracked rubber boots, missing vent covers, dented caps, or water marks near plumbing stacks.
Other Roof Penetrations Should Be Checked
Pipe boots, exhaust vents, attic fans, ridge vents, skylights, and chimney flashing should also be inspected after hail.
